Specimen #: P.04.01.15
Collection: Plesiosauria > "Betsy", Plesiosaur
Status: stored
Description
Approximately 65% complete skeleton of a short-necked plesiosaur

Details
| Common Name: | "Betsy", Plesiosaur |
| Phylum: | Chordata |
| Class: | Reptilia |
| Order: | Plesiosauria |
| Family: | Polycotylidae |
| Genus: | |
| Species: |
| Geo Period: | Cretaceous |
| Epoch: | Campanian |
| Formation: | Pierre Shale |
| Member: | Pembina |
| Current Location: | Manitoba Escarpment |
| Credit: | Anita -Maria Janzic, Michel Messier, Joe Brown |
